La Misma Taqueria, nestled at 15 E Beach St in Watsonville, CA, is a hidden culinary gem that captures the essence of authentic Mexican cuisine. Reviewers describe this unassuming eatery as a "hole in the wall" with extraordinary flavors that transport diners to the vibrant streets of Michoacán. Their Alambre, Asada, and Birria tacos—each just $2.00—are consistently praised for their freshness, served generously with onions, cilantro, and a tantalizing salsa that elevates the experience. Customer favorites extend beyond tacos, with standout dishes like the tortas de milanesa recommended by regulars. The warm ambiance and friendly staff ensure a welcoming dining experience, though occasional wait times may occur during peak hours. The popular $10.50 Menudo and Pozole are must-tries for those exploring the traditional side of Mexican fare. Vegetarian options also shine, particularly the spicy burrito that garners accolades from the SF Bay area crowd. With its affordable pricing and hearty portions, La Misma Taqueria is a must-visit destination for anyone seeking authentic Mexican flavors in a casual setting.
